CPRI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2013 in Review

406 of the 3,084 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Capri Holdings (CPRI) for Q3 2013, worth a combined $12.7B — up 23% from $10.3B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 105 funds opened new CPRI positions and 36 closed out — a net gain of 69 holders — while 146 added to existing stakes and 137 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Jennison Associates, adding an estimated $448M. The largest seller was Viking Global Investors, cutting an estimated $284M.
